Low-income housing tax credits are a tax incentive for developers to create affordable housing for low-income individuals and families.
Developers of affordable housing projects are required to file for low-income housing tax credits.
Low-income housing tax credits are filled out using IRS Form 8609 and must be submitted along with the tax return.
The purpose of low-income housing tax credits is to incentivize the development of affordable housing for low-income individuals and families.
Information such as the cost of the project, the number of low-income units, and the financing details must be reported on low-income housing tax credits.
